The historic tide mill is preparing to kick off this year’s season of events.

The mill will open it’s doors to the public once again on Good Friday and will stay open until October.

The museum will be playing a part in the town’s biggest events including the Beowulf Festival and Maritime Woodbridge.

As well as this they have revised their resources for schools and are offering an outreach speaker programme for organisations to find out more about the building.

John Carrington, chairman of the Woodbridge Tide Mill Trustees, said: “The team of volunteers and engineers has been working hard through the winter making sure the Tide Mill is ready to be enjoyed by visitors over the traditional ‘season’.”

Volunteer marketing coordinator Alex Downing said: We hope that coming season will enable more people than ever before to appreciate everything this iconic working living museum has to offer.”
